[libvirt] [PATCH v2 00/15] Split and enhancement of virsh completer

Michal Privoznik posted 15 patches 4 years, 8 months ago
Test syntax-check passed
Patches applied successfully (tree, apply log)
git fetch https://github.com/patchew-project/libvirt tags/patchew/cover.1565166420.git.mprivozn@redhat.com
tools/Makefile.am                  |   11 +
tools/virsh-completer-checkpoint.c |   78 +++
tools/virsh-completer-checkpoint.h |   27 +
tools/virsh-completer-domain.c     |  314 +++++++++
tools/virsh-completer-domain.h     |   55 ++
tools/virsh-completer-host.c       |  148 ++++
tools/virsh-completer-host.h       |   31 +
tools/virsh-completer-interface.c  |   67 ++
tools/virsh-completer-interface.h  |   27 +
tools/virsh-completer-network.c    |  145 ++++
tools/virsh-completer-network.h    |   35 +
tools/virsh-completer-nodedev.c    |  117 ++++
tools/virsh-completer-nodedev.h    |   35 +
tools/virsh-completer-nwfilter.c   |  105 +++
tools/virsh-completer-nwfilter.h   |   31 +
tools/virsh-completer-pool.c       |  120 ++++
tools/virsh-completer-pool.h       |   35 +
tools/virsh-completer-secret.c     |   91 +++
tools/virsh-completer-secret.h     |   31 +
tools/virsh-completer-snapshot.c   |   73 ++
tools/virsh-completer-snapshot.h   |   27 +
tools/virsh-completer-volume.c     |   73 ++
tools/virsh-completer-volume.h     |   28 +
tools/virsh-completer.c            | 1028 +---------------------------
tools/virsh-completer.h            |  114 +--
tools/virsh-nodedev.c              |   16 +-
tools/virsh-nodedev.h              |    6 +-
tools/virsh-pool.c                 |    1 +
28 files changed, 1730 insertions(+), 1139 deletions(-)
create mode 100644 tools/virsh-completer-checkpoint.c
create mode 100644 tools/virsh-completer-checkpoint.h
create mode 100644 tools/virsh-completer-domain.c
create mode 100644 tools/virsh-completer-domain.h
create mode 100644 tools/virsh-completer-host.c
create mode 100644 tools/virsh-completer-host.h
create mode 100644 tools/virsh-completer-interface.c
create mode 100644 tools/virsh-completer-interface.h
create mode 100644 tools/virsh-completer-network.c
create mode 100644 tools/virsh-completer-network.h
create mode 100644 tools/virsh-completer-nodedev.c
create mode 100644 tools/virsh-completer-nodedev.h
create mode 100644 tools/virsh-completer-nwfilter.c
create mode 100644 tools/virsh-completer-nwfilter.h
create mode 100644 tools/virsh-completer-pool.c
create mode 100644 tools/virsh-completer-pool.h
create mode 100644 tools/virsh-completer-secret.c
create mode 100644 tools/virsh-completer-secret.h
create mode 100644 tools/virsh-completer-snapshot.c
create mode 100644 tools/virsh-completer-snapshot.h
create mode 100644 tools/virsh-completer-volume.c
create mode 100644 tools/virsh-completer-volume.h
[libvirt] [PATCH v2 00/15] Split and enhancement of virsh completer
Posted by Michal Privoznik 4 years, 8 months ago
v2 of:

https://www.redhat.com/archives/libvir-list/2019-July/msg01225.html

diff to v1:
- Rebase and adapt to new checkpoint completer

Michal Prívozník (15):
  tools: s/Nodedev/NodeDevice/
  tools: Expose virshCommaStringListComplete()
  tools: Separate domain related completers into a file
  tools: Separate storage pool related completers into a file
  tools: Separate storage volume related completers into a file
  tools: Separate interface related completers into a file
  tools: Separate network related completers into a file
  tools: Separate nodedev related completers into a file
  tools: Separate nwfilter related completers into a file
  tools: Separate secret related completers into a file
  tools: Separate snapshot related completers into a file
  tools: Separate host related completers into a file
  tools: Separate checkpoint related completers into a file
  virsh-completer: Drop needless #include
  virsh: Introduce virshPoolTypeCompleter

 tools/Makefile.am                  |   11 +
 tools/virsh-completer-checkpoint.c |   78 +++
 tools/virsh-completer-checkpoint.h |   27 +
 tools/virsh-completer-domain.c     |  314 +++++++++
 tools/virsh-completer-domain.h     |   55 ++
 tools/virsh-completer-host.c       |  148 ++++
 tools/virsh-completer-host.h       |   31 +
 tools/virsh-completer-interface.c  |   67 ++
 tools/virsh-completer-interface.h  |   27 +
 tools/virsh-completer-network.c    |  145 ++++
 tools/virsh-completer-network.h    |   35 +
 tools/virsh-completer-nodedev.c    |  117 ++++
 tools/virsh-completer-nodedev.h    |   35 +
 tools/virsh-completer-nwfilter.c   |  105 +++
 tools/virsh-completer-nwfilter.h   |   31 +
 tools/virsh-completer-pool.c       |  120 ++++
 tools/virsh-completer-pool.h       |   35 +
 tools/virsh-completer-secret.c     |   91 +++
 tools/virsh-completer-secret.h     |   31 +
 tools/virsh-completer-snapshot.c   |   73 ++
 tools/virsh-completer-snapshot.h   |   27 +
 tools/virsh-completer-volume.c     |   73 ++
 tools/virsh-completer-volume.h     |   28 +
 tools/virsh-completer.c            | 1028 +---------------------------
 tools/virsh-completer.h            |  114 +--
 tools/virsh-nodedev.c              |   16 +-
 tools/virsh-nodedev.h              |    6 +-
 tools/virsh-pool.c                 |    1 +
 28 files changed, 1730 insertions(+), 1139 deletions(-)
 create mode 100644 tools/virsh-completer-checkpoint.c
 create mode 100644 tools/virsh-completer-checkpoint.h
 create mode 100644 tools/virsh-completer-domain.c
 create mode 100644 tools/virsh-completer-domain.h
 create mode 100644 tools/virsh-completer-host.c
 create mode 100644 tools/virsh-completer-host.h
 create mode 100644 tools/virsh-completer-interface.c
 create mode 100644 tools/virsh-completer-interface.h
 create mode 100644 tools/virsh-completer-network.c
 create mode 100644 tools/virsh-completer-network.h
 create mode 100644 tools/virsh-completer-nodedev.c
 create mode 100644 tools/virsh-completer-nodedev.h
 create mode 100644 tools/virsh-completer-nwfilter.c
 create mode 100644 tools/virsh-completer-nwfilter.h
 create mode 100644 tools/virsh-completer-pool.c
 create mode 100644 tools/virsh-completer-pool.h
 create mode 100644 tools/virsh-completer-secret.c
 create mode 100644 tools/virsh-completer-secret.h
 create mode 100644 tools/virsh-completer-snapshot.c
 create mode 100644 tools/virsh-completer-snapshot.h
 create mode 100644 tools/virsh-completer-volume.c
 create mode 100644 tools/virsh-completer-volume.h

-- 
2.21.0

--
libvir-list mailing list
libvir-list@redhat.com
https://www.redhat.com/mailman/listinfo/libvir-list
Re: [libvirt] [PATCH v2 00/15] Split and enhancement of virsh completer
Posted by Jonathon Jongsma 4 years, 8 months ago
On Wed, 2019-08-07 at 10:30 +0200, Michal Privoznik wrote:
> v2 of:
> 
> https://www.redhat.com/archives/libvir-list/2019-July/msg01225.html
> 
> diff to v1:
> - Rebase and adapt to new checkpoint completer
> 
> Michal Prívozník (15):
>   tools: s/Nodedev/NodeDevice/
>   tools: Expose virshCommaStringListComplete()
>   tools: Separate domain related completers into a file
>   tools: Separate storage pool related completers into a file
>   tools: Separate storage volume related completers into a file
>   tools: Separate interface related completers into a file
>   tools: Separate network related completers into a file
>   tools: Separate nodedev related completers into a file
>   tools: Separate nwfilter related completers into a file
>   tools: Separate secret related completers into a file
>   tools: Separate snapshot related completers into a file
>   tools: Separate host related completers into a file
>   tools: Separate checkpoint related completers into a file
>   virsh-completer: Drop needless #include
>   virsh: Introduce virshPoolTypeCompleter
> 
>  tools/Makefile.am                  |   11 +
>  tools/virsh-completer-checkpoint.c |   78 +++
>  tools/virsh-completer-checkpoint.h |   27 +
>  tools/virsh-completer-domain.c     |  314 +++++++++
>  tools/virsh-completer-domain.h     |   55 ++
>  tools/virsh-completer-host.c       |  148 ++++
>  tools/virsh-completer-host.h       |   31 +
>  tools/virsh-completer-interface.c  |   67 ++
>  tools/virsh-completer-interface.h  |   27 +
>  tools/virsh-completer-network.c    |  145 ++++
>  tools/virsh-completer-network.h    |   35 +
>  tools/virsh-completer-nodedev.c    |  117 ++++
>  tools/virsh-completer-nodedev.h    |   35 +
>  tools/virsh-completer-nwfilter.c   |  105 +++
>  tools/virsh-completer-nwfilter.h   |   31 +
>  tools/virsh-completer-pool.c       |  120 ++++
>  tools/virsh-completer-pool.h       |   35 +
>  tools/virsh-completer-secret.c     |   91 +++
>  tools/virsh-completer-secret.h     |   31 +
>  tools/virsh-completer-snapshot.c   |   73 ++
>  tools/virsh-completer-snapshot.h   |   27 +
>  tools/virsh-completer-volume.c     |   73 ++
>  tools/virsh-completer-volume.h     |   28 +
>  tools/virsh-completer.c            | 1028 +-------------------------
> --
>  tools/virsh-completer.h            |  114 +--
>  tools/virsh-nodedev.c              |   16 +-
>  tools/virsh-nodedev.h              |    6 +-
>  tools/virsh-pool.c                 |    1 +
>  28 files changed, 1730 insertions(+), 1139 deletions(-)
>  create mode 100644 tools/virsh-completer-checkpoint.c
>  create mode 100644 tools/virsh-completer-checkpoint.h
>  create mode 100644 tools/virsh-completer-domain.c
>  create mode 100644 tools/virsh-completer-domain.h
>  create mode 100644 tools/virsh-completer-host.c
>  create mode 100644 tools/virsh-completer-host.h
>  create mode 100644 tools/virsh-completer-interface.c
>  create mode 100644 tools/virsh-completer-interface.h
>  create mode 100644 tools/virsh-completer-network.c
>  create mode 100644 tools/virsh-completer-network.h
>  create mode 100644 tools/virsh-completer-nodedev.c
>  create mode 100644 tools/virsh-completer-nodedev.h
>  create mode 100644 tools/virsh-completer-nwfilter.c
>  create mode 100644 tools/virsh-completer-nwfilter.h
>  create mode 100644 tools/virsh-completer-pool.c
>  create mode 100644 tools/virsh-completer-pool.h
>  create mode 100644 tools/virsh-completer-secret.c
>  create mode 100644 tools/virsh-completer-secret.h
>  create mode 100644 tools/virsh-completer-snapshot.c
>  create mode 100644 tools/virsh-completer-snapshot.h
>  create mode 100644 tools/virsh-completer-volume.c
>  create mode 100644 tools/virsh-completer-volume.h
> 


Series looks good to me, though you may want to wait for somebody with
more experience to properly ack it.

Reviewed-by: Jonathon Jongsma <jjongsma@redhat.com>

--
libvir-list mailing list
libvir-list@redhat.com
https://www.redhat.com/mailman/listinfo/libvir-list
Re: [libvirt] [PATCH v2 00/15] Split and enhancement of virsh completer
Posted by Michal Privoznik 4 years, 8 months ago
On 8/8/19 6:54 PM, Jonathon Jongsma wrote:
>
> Series looks good to me, though you may want to wait for somebody with
> more experience to properly ack it.
> 
> Reviewed-by: Jonathon Jongsma <jjongsma@redhat.com>
> 

That's okay. I've taken your R-b and pushed it. These are simple enough 
so if there was any problem, it would be obvious.

Thanks!
Michal

--
libvir-list mailing list
libvir-list@redhat.com
https://www.redhat.com/mailman/listinfo/libvir-list